Like many websites, we use cookies on our site. Specific information about the cookies we use in connection with providing our store via Shopify can be found here. https://www.shopify.com/legal/cookiesWe use cookies to operate and improve our site and services (including storing your actions and preferences), to conduct analytics, and to better understand user interaction with the services (in our legitimate interest to manage, improve, and optimize the services). We may also allow third parties and service providers to use cookies on our site to better personalize the services, products, and advertising on our site and other websites.
Most browsers accept cookies automatically by default. However, you can configure your browser to remove or reject cookies via the browser settings. Please note that removing or blocking cookies may affect your user experience and may cause some services, including certain features and general functionalities, to malfunction or become unavailable. Furthermore, blocking cookies does not completely prevent us from sharing information with third parties, such as our advertising partners.
Our website also recognizes the Global Privacy Control (GPC) signal, which allows you to opt out of certain uses or disclosures of your information. When you share your preferences with us via GPC, we treat such a signal as a valid request to opt out of sharing/targeted advertising for the associated browser or device. If we can associate the device sending the signal with a Shopify account, we will also apply the opt-out request to that account. For more information about Global Privacy Control, please visit [link to GPC information]. https://globalprivacycontrol.org/Apart from the Global Privacy Control, we do not detect any other "Do Not Track" signals that may be sent by your web browser or device.
